If … ios hard restartWebJan 24, 2006 · The needle starts jumping when the cuff pressure is at, or below, the arterial pressure. You won't hear the pulse until the cuff is well below the arterial pressure. Use the needle bounce to give you an idea of when you should listen a bit closer.
